Oil on canvas; 47 in. x 39 in.

In his 1990 painting Two in a Row, Alfredo De la María depicts French racing driver Albert Divo piloting his Bugatti Type 35C to victory at the 1929 Targa Florio. Closely following Divo is his teammate Ferdinand Minoia. Divo and Minoia both raced factory-entered Type 35s at the 1929 event and earned 1st and 2nd place, respectively. Albert Divo had a successful racing career, with notable victories racing for Sunbeam and Delage. Incredibly, Divo’s win at the 1929 Targa Florio, with an average speed of 74 km/h, was his second win in a row at the venue.
